My car has developed a weird humming noise from behind the dash, and it's linked to the temperature settings.
If i set the dials to cold then I can hear the humming noise at one pitch.
If I set the dials to hot, the noise changes to a slightly higher note.
If you set the dials anywhere in between the noise goes from one to the other at about 1 second intervals. almost like a (very) quiet siren.
It's too quiet to catch on video, but it's getting very annoying.
Now I don't know much about the heating system on these, but my guess is that there is some sort of flap or mixer valve that is stuck/sticking, and the noise is the motor trying to move it to different positions, hence the different noises when I change the required temperature.
It's hard to locate where it's coming from, but I'd guess it's somewhere central on the dash about knee height.
Not that it probably makes any difference, but it's a 2010 5.0 S/C AB.
